Frances Tiafoe will team up with Taylor Fritz, Ben Shelton, Tommy Paul and Joao Fonseca to represent Team World at the Laver Cup, San Francisco September 19-21, 2025

Dimitrov has withdrawn from the USO, , ending a streak of 58 slam main draws in a row, which had been the longest active streak.Tabilo (CHI) will come into the main draw

Why can't they?
Because it is a new Mixed Doubles Event from the USTA they are wanting the singles players from both the ATP and the WTA to pair up and make it more exciting, it also goes on their ranking no how they get in, also there are wild cards for other players that do not have a high ranking
The current Mixed Doubles champions from last year the 2 Italians made the draw
